SPGI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

884 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in S&P Global (SPGI)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$41.6B — up 13% from $36.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 109 funds opened new SPGI positions and 52 closed out — a net gain of 57 holders — while 300 added to existing stakes and 316 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Rothschild & Co Wealth Management (UK), opening a new position worth an estimated $182M. The largest seller was Artisan Partners, cutting an estimated $301M.
